Horndiplomat- Former head of notorious prison, Jail Ogaden, Hasan Ismael Ibraahim commonly known as Haasan Deere has been arrested at the border town of Goldegob (bordering Somalia), sources told the BBC.
He is transferred to Ethiopia and by now on his way to Jigjiga.
Hassan, who has been accused of torture and human right abuses is said to be among 40+ suspects who are following their cases.
Jail Ogaden is where 1000s of prisoners were tortured, and abused including rape, sleep deprivation, and beatings. Ethiopia closed the facility last year.
